How far is Peoria, IL from Hawthorn Woods, IL?
The driving distance from Peoria, IL to Hawthorn Woods, IL is about 182 miles (292.9 km), with a travel time of about 03h 33m by car.
- The straight-line flight distance is about 132 miles (212.5 km).
- For a round trip, plan for roughly 07h 06m of driving time before adding stops, traffic, or weather delays.

How long does it take to drive from Peoria to Hawthorn Woods?
The road trip is about 182 miles (292.9 km) and usually takes 03h 33m in normal driving conditions.
Is this a same-day trip or an overnight route?
This is still possible in one day, but it becomes a long driving day. Leaving early and planning your stop window matters more here.
What is the halfway point on this route?
Dwight is a useful midpoint, sitting about 91 miles from Peoria and 91 miles from Hawthorn Woods.
How much longer is the road route than the straight-line distance?
The direct path is about 132 miles (212.5 km), while the road route adds roughly 50 extra miles because roads do not follow the straight air line.
